    Summary about cost of living in Shanghai, China: Four-person family monthly costs: 2,460.44$ (16,788.84¥) without rent (using our estimator). A single person monthly costs: 665.63$ (4,541.92¥) without rent. Cost of living index in Shanghai is 50.03% lower than in New York. Rent in Shanghai is, on average, 62.76% lower than in New York.

    The Cost of Living in Shanghai is low. A single person costs: $1,385 per month. A family costs: $3,438 per month. A single traveler costs: $1,967 per month. Monthly rent costs: $663 per month. Coffee costs: $3.68. Shanghai is 63% cheaper than New York City. Breakdown of prices in Shanghai, China for housing, food, transportation, going out for October 2020.
